diff options
Diffstat (limited to 'templates/page-baseconfig.html')
-rw-r--r-- | templates/page-baseconfig.html | 50 |
1 files changed, 35 insertions, 15 deletions
diff --git a/templates/page-baseconfig.html b/templates/page-baseconfig.html index d5d70df3..2dbe4736 100644 --- a/templates/page-baseconfig.html +++ b/templates/page-baseconfig.html @@ -1,23 +1,43 @@ <div class="container"> <h1>Basiskonfiguration</h1> <form action="?do=baseconfig" method="post"> - {{#settings}} - <div class="row well well-sm"> - <div class="col-md-3">{{setting}}<div class="slx-default">{{defaultvalue}}</div></div> - <div class="col-md-3"> - {{#big}} - <textarea name="setting[{{setting}}]" class="form-control" cols="30" rows="3">{{value}}</textarea> - {{/big}} - {{^big}} - <input type="text" name="setting[{{setting}}]" class="form-control" size="30" value="{{value}}"> - {{/big}} - </div> - <div class="col-md-6"> - <a class="btn btn-default" data-toggle="collapse" data-target="#help-{{setting}}">Hilfe »</a> - <div class="collapse" id="help-{{setting}}">{{{description}}}</div> + {{#categories}} + <div class="panel panel-default"> + <div class="panel-heading">{{category_name}}</div> + <div class="list-group"> + {{#settings}} + <div class="list-group-item"> + <div class="row"> + <div class="col-md-5"> + {{setting}} + <div class="slx-default">{{defaultvalue}}</div> + </div> + <div class="col-md-5"> + {{#big}} + <textarea name="setting[{{setting}}]" class="form-control" cols="30" rows="3">{{value}}</textarea> + {{/big}} + {{^big}} + <input type="text" name="setting[{{setting}}]" class="form-control" size="30" value="{{value}}"> + {{/big}} + </div> + <div class="col-md-2"> + <a class="btn btn-default" data-toggle="modal" data-target="#help-{{setting}}">Hilfe</a> + </div> + </div> + </div> + <div class="modal fade" id="help-{{setting}}" tabindex="-1" role="dialog"> + <div class="modal-dialog"> + <div class="modal-content"> + <div class="modal-header">{{setting}}</div> + <div class="modal-body">{{{description}}}</div> + <div class="modal-footer"><a class="btn btn-primary" data-dismiss="modal">Schließen</a></div> + </div> + </div> + </div> + {{/settings}} </div> </div> - {{/settings}} + {{/categories}} <input type="hidden" name="token" value="{{token}}"> <button class="btn btn-lg btn-primary" type="submit">Speichern</button> <button class="btn btn-lg btn-primary" type="reset">Zurücksetzen</button> |